Closer look at studying in Malaysia

Studying in Malaysia offers international students a unique opportunity to experience high-quality education, cultural diversity, and a vibrant lifestyle. With its growing reputation as a hub for higher education in Asia, Malaysia has become an attractive destination for students seeking affordable yet excellent academic programs. Here's a closer look at studying in Malaysia:

  1. Quality Education: Malaysian universities are known for their academic excellence and innovative teaching methods. Many universities in Malaysia offer programs accredited by reputable international bodies, ensuring that students receive a quality education that is recognized globally. The curriculum is designed to meet international standards and is delivered by experienced faculty members who are experts in their fields.

  2. Affordable Tuition Fees: One of the main attractions of study in Malaysia is the affordable cost of education compared to other popular study destinations. Tuition fees at Malaysian universities are relatively lower, making it a cost-effective option for international students. Additionally, the cost of living in Malaysia is also affordable, allowing students to enjoy a comfortable lifestyle without breaking the bank.

  3. Diverse Programs: Malaysian universities offer a wide range of academic programs across various disciplines, including business, engineering, medicine, humanities, and sciences. Whether students are interested in undergraduate, postgraduate, or doctoral studies, they can find programs that suit their academic interests and career goals.

  4. Multicultural Environment: Malaysia is known for its rich cultural diversity, with a population comprising various ethnicities, religions, and backgrounds. Studying in Malaysia exposes students to different cultures, traditions, and perspectives, fostering cross-cultural understanding and tolerance. Students have the opportunity to interact with classmates from around the world, creating a dynamic and enriching learning environment.

  5. Modern Infrastructure: Malaysian universities are equipped with state-of-the-art facilities, including modern classrooms, laboratories, libraries, and recreational amenities. The campuses are designed to provide students with a comfortable and conducive environment for studying, research, and extracurricular activities.

  6. Global Recognition: Degrees obtained from Malaysian universities are recognized worldwide, opening doors to a wide range of career opportunities globally. Many Malaysian universities have partnerships with international institutions, allowing students to participate in exchange programs, joint research projects, and collaborative initiatives.

  7. English-Medium Instruction: Most academic programs in Malaysia are taught in English, making it an attractive destination for international students who are proficient in the language. However, students also have the opportunity to learn and improve their proficiency in other languages, including Malay and Mandarin.

Overall, studying in Malaysia offers international students a rewarding and enriching experience, combining academic excellence with cultural immersion and personal growth. With its affordable education, diverse programs, and welcoming environment, Malaysia continues to attract students from around the world seeking a world-class education in a dynamic and multicultural setting.
